WeGO Delivers Reaches $1 Million in Revenue For Restaurants
After being in business for 16 months WeGo Delivers has taken the Santa Clarita Valley by storm and just reached $1 million in revenues for local restaurants. “We offer lower commissions than the larger delivery platforms allowing many of these restaurants to save money,” commented owner, Rob Gardner. Also, during the pandemic, WeGO was one of the few places still hiring. “there was a lot of people out of work during the pandemic and we are so grateful that we were in a position to offer a way to make money to so many who had lost their jobs in the height of COVID-19.” Still today, WeGo is known for its professionalism and adhering to safety measures. “when our drivers come in you can easily tell them from just anyone off the street, we want to make sure there is a level of professionalism that people see when our company is represented in the community and we are doing just that.”
To continue giving back to the restaurants, WeGo is offering zero percent commission for new restaurants during the month of June.
